If you’ve been in a leadership position for more than a few days (!), there’s one thing you know for sure – there are no “one size fits all” answers when it comes to being a great leader, but understanding our employees and ourselves is a huge step in the right direction!
This leadership workshop will focus on the topics of personality styles, communication, dealing with change, and creating a motivating environment.
Don’t miss this opportunity to spend time reflecting on the human side of leading. You’ll come away refreshed and rejuvenated with valuable information that will help you perform your job more effectively.
Trainer: Linda Bruno, Library Consultant
Linda Bruno received her MBA from the University of Florida and has been developing and conducting training workshops for libraries and other organizations for more than fifteen years. She develops her workshops based on solid research and – more importantly – real-life application.
